Oakland is the largest city and the county seat of Alameda County, California, United States. A major West Coast port city, Oakland is the largest city in the East Bay region of the San Francisco Bay Area, the third largest city overall in the San Francisco Bay Area, the eighth most populated city in California, and the 45th most populated city in the United States. With a population of 433,031 as of 2019[update],[19] it serves as a trade center for the San Francisco Bay Area; its Port of Oakland is the busiest port in the San Francisco Bay, the entirety of Northern California, and the fifth busiest in the United States of America.[20] An act to incorporate the city was passed on May 4, 1852, and incorporation was later approved on March 25, 1854, which officially made Oakland a city.[4] Oakland is a charter city.[21]
Every cooling system contains an evaporator coil. The coil circulates refrigerant throughout a loop, which is what cools the air that moves through the spaces in your Guyton, Georgia, office or home. If your evaporator coil begins to leak, it’s easy to stress and not understand what to do. But with the assistance of a HEATING AND COOLING professional and a fast response to the issue, you can get your evaporator coil up and running in no time.
However when you utilize cleaning items, aerosol air fresheners, adhesives for craft projects, and other chemicals in your home, they typically include volatile organic compounds (VOCs). As VOCs integrate with moisture in the air, they can produce acids that form small pinhole leaks in the coil. These tiny holes, also referred to as “formicary tunneling deterioration,” enable air from the outside into your house.
The issue that numerous homeowner deal with is understanding whether they have refrigerant leakages. The holes in the copper coil are extremely small, so they’re difficult to find just by taking a look at the element. Your evaporator coil also isn’t instantly visible to somebody looking at the A/C system, so a leakage needs medical diagnosis by an experienced A/C expert.

If your cooling system takes a very long time to cool your house down, this is an indication that you may have a refrigerant leak.
It may not be able to keep up, resulting in warm and uneasy temperatures throughout interior spaces. When you switch on your a/c or lower the thermostat, the cooling system should kick on instantly to start blowing cold air through the vents. If the air flow feels weak or does not turn on immediately, you might have a refrigerant leak.

These indications could suggest other problems with the cooling system, but having warm air come out of your vents when the cooling system is on is never an excellent sign. If you do have this take place, switch off your system and call a HVAC professional to examine. Keeping the system on may cause additional damage.
However this isn’t like the gas in your automobile that gets used up through regular usage. A cooling system won’t lack refrigerant, unless it has a leakage. It cycles the exact same refrigerant to cool the air as required. So if you have actually worked with HEATING AND COOLING professionals in the past who tell you that the system just needs to be refilled, that is incorrect.

Routine upkeep of your HEATING AND COOLING system is likewise essential to make certain it remains in great condition. Altering the filters on a monthly basis will keep the air moving efficiently while filtering dirt, dust, pet hair, dander, pollen, and other debris out of the system.
During your regular maintenance service, the professional can likewise inspect and clean the evaporator coil with an option that will get rid of dirt and dust and neutralize acid that types and triggers the leaks. A clean coil can move heat more efficiently, which implies that the system will not need to stay on as long to cool the air.

So keeping your system running as efficiently as possible can help in reducing the risk of a refrigerant leakage. Having your duct cleared out will likewise help in improving the performance of your cooling and heating system. When dust, pollen, dirt, and other debris develop within the ducts, the system has to work harder to move the air to numerous parts of the office or home.
Routine duct cleaning is useful due to the fact that it assists to extend the life of different elements of your cooling system, enhances performance, and maintains much better air quality, so you can breathe easier.
